Title:
ELECTROPHOTOGRAPHIC PHOTORECEPTOR AND IMAGE FORMING DEVICE

Abstract:
This electrophotographic photoreceptor is provided with a conductive substrate and a surface coating layer. The surface coating layer contains a negatively charged photoconductive layer, an upper charge injection blocking layer which is positioned outside of the photoconductive layer, and a surface protective layer which is positioned outside of the upper charge injection blocking layer. The upper charge injection blocking layer contains amorphous silicon, which is the main component, boron (B), which is a dopant, and the element nitrogen (N) and/or oxygen (O). Further, the upper charge injection blocking layer has a first region A in the center in the layer thickness direction thereof, and has second regions B-1, B-2 at both ends in the layer thickness direction, and, regarding the in-layer concentrations of each of the elements making up the dopant, the atomic concentrations in the first region A are higher than the atomic concentrations in the second regions B-1, B-2.
